IP 地址 : 21.159.26.201
IP InfoIP 地址 | 21.159.26.201 |
---|---|
rDNS | 201.26.159.21.in-addr.arpa |
主機名 | - |
最近查找
- 3.98.110.115
- 137.43.98.133
- 180.89.201.174
- 4.28.19.12
- 19.138.242.161
- 4.0.90.244
- 36.116.165.116
- 149.7.95.1
- 4.126.76.230
- 4.40.123.164
- 4.116.197.171
- 106.166.49.164
- 33.73.58.106
- 87.15.100.197
- 2.167.7.168
- 198.233.187.221
- 162.130.36.114
- 39.161.39.133
- 47.75.208.123
- 5.61.237.38
- 212.177.243.165
- 43.186.45.243
- 62.62.33.199
- 4.220.65.107
- 141.237.186.54
- 54.211.197.198
- 3.162.229.50
- 3.196.152.253
- 4.52.206.146
- 50.123.160.8